Book excerpt: In Baptism: Three Views, editor David F. Wright has provided a forum for thoughtful proponents of three principal evangelical views on baptism to state their case, respond to the others, and then provide a summary response and statement. Sinclair Ferguson sets out the case for infant baptism, Bruce Ware presents the case for believers' baptism, and Anthony Lane argues for a mixed practice.

Book excerpt: Excerpt from Immersion Not Baptism To assert that immersion is not baptism is to take very bold ground, undoubtedly, and therefore this Essay may strike nearly all men with surprise, some with astonishment, and, perhaps, some with offence. It is the distinctive characteristic of one Church, of large membership and extensive influence, to maintain that there is no other baptism but immersion, and to treat all who have been baptized in any other way as unbaptized; many of them even re-translating the Scriptures so as to cause "Baptize," always to read "Immerse"; and nearly all denominations so far agree with them as to admit members by this mode, when it is requested.
